System and method for determining a mode of travel
US-2015177013-A1 · Jun 25, 2015 · US
US10533865B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-10533865-B2 |
| Application number | US-201816202966-A |
| Country | US |
| Kind code | B2 |
| Filing date | Nov 28, 2018 |
| Priority date | Jun 7, 2015 |
| Publication date | Jan 14, 2020 |
| Grant date | Jan 14, 2020 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
Some embodiments provide a map application that identifies a transit route that includes one or more transit legs between a starting location and a destination location. In response to a request to start navigating the identified transit route, the map application of some embodiments provides a first display area for displaying a set of navigation instructions, each of which describes a transit maneuver that is associated with a transit leg of the transit route. The map application also provides a second display area for displaying a map region presentation associated with the navigation instruction that is displayed in the first display area.
Opening claim text (preview).
What is claimed is: 1. A non-transitory machine readable medium storing a map application executable by at least one processing unit of a device, the device comprising a touch sensitive display screen, the map application comprising sets of instructions for: presenting, in a first display area of the map application, a first navigation instruction of a set of navigation instructions that describe transit maneuvers associated with a transit route; presenting, in a second display area of the map application, a first map region associated with the first navigation instruction that is displayed in the first display area; receiving, on the first display area, a touch and drag contact that scrolls the set of navigation instructions; and responsive to the touch and drag contact, displaying a second navigation instruction of the set of navigation instructions in the first display area and a second map region presentation in the second display area, the second map region presentation associated with a portion of the transit route for which the second navigation instruction is displayed. 2. The non-transitory machine readable medium of claim 1 , wherein the first display area displays a banner of a set of banners, wherein each banner of the set of banners corresponds to a navigation instruction of the set of navigation instructions. 3. The non-transitory machine readable medium of claim 1 , wherein the map application comprises sets of instructions for: receiving the touch and drag contact in a first direction; detecting that scrolling the set of navigation instructions in the first direction corresponds to a next navigation instruction in the set of navigation instructions; displaying, in the first display area, the next navigation instruction in the set of navigation instructions; and displaying, in the second display area, the second map region presentation association with a portion of the transit route associated with the next navigation instruction. 4. The non-transitory machine readable medium of claim 3 , wherein the map application comprises sets of instructions for: receiving the touch and drag contact in a second direction, wherein the second direction is opposite the first direction; detecting that scrolling the set of navigation instructions in the second direction corresponds to a previous navigation instruction in the set of navigation instructions; displaying, in the first display area, the previous navigation instruction in the set of navigation instructions; and displaying, in the second display area, the second map region presentation association with a portion of the transit route associated with the previous navigation instruction. 5. The non-transitory machine readable medium of claim 1 , wherein the first navigation instruction includes a plurality of partial navigation instructions, and wherein the map application comprises sets of instructions for: displaying, in the first display area, the plurality of partial navigation instructions, wherein each partial navigation instruction comprises one of a walking instruction, a transit vehicle boarding instruction, and a transit vehicle exiting instruction; and displaying, in the second display area, a graphical representation that corresponds to each partial instruction of the plurality of partial navigation instructions. 6. The non-transitory machine readable medium of claim 1 , wherein the first navigation instruction includes a departure schedule for a transit vehicle corresponding to a transit maneuver displayed in the first display area. 7. The non-transitory machine readable medium of claim 1 , wherein the map application comprises sets of instructions for: detecting a current location of the device; determining that the first navigation instruction is currently being displayed in the first display area and the first map region presentation is currently being displayed in the second display area; determining that the current location of the device is closer to the second map region than the first map region; and after a predefined period of time during which no interaction is received on the touch sensitive display screen, automatically scrolling the set of navigation instructions to display the second navigation instruction in the first display area and displaying the second map region presentation in the second display area. 8. For a map application executing on a device, a method for providing transit navigation presentation, the method comprising: presenting, in a first display area of the map application, a first navigation instruction of a set of navigation instructions that describe transit maneuvers associated with a transit route; presenting, in a second display area of the map application, a first map region associated with the first navigation instruction that is displayed in the first display area; receiving, on the first display area, a touch and drag contact that scrolls the set of navigation instructions; and responsive to the touch and drag contact, displaying a second navigation instruction of the set of navigation instructions in the first display area and a second map region presentation in the second display area, the second map region presentation associated with a portion of the transit route for which the second navigation instruction is displayed. 9. The method of claim 8 , wherein the first display area displays a banner of a set of banners, wherein each banner of the set of banners corresponds to a navigation instruction of the set of navigation instructions. 10. The method of claim 8 , further comprising: receiving the touch and drag contact in a first direction; detecting that scrolling the set of navigation instructions in the first direction corresponds to a next navigation instruction in the set of navigation instructions; displaying, in the first display area, the next navigation instruction in the set of navigation instructions; and displaying, in the second display area, the second map region presentation association with a portion of the transit route associated with the next navigation instruction. 11. The method of claim 10 , further comprising: receiving the touch and drag contact in a second direction, wherein the second direction is opposite the first direction; detecting that scrolling the set of navigation instructions in the second direction corresponds to a previous navigation instruction in the set of navigation instructions; displaying, in the first display area, the previous navigation instruction in the set of navigation instructions; and displaying, in the second display area, the second map region presentation association with a portion of the transit route associated with the previous navigation instruction. 12. The method of claim 8 , further comprising: displaying, in the first display area, the plurality of partial navigation instructions, wherein each partial navigation instruction comprises one of a walking instruction, a transit vehicle boarding instruction, and a transit vehicle exiting instruction; and displaying, in the second display area, a graphical representation that corresponds to each partial instruction of the plurality of partial navigation instructions. 13. The method of claim 8 , further comprising, upon selection of the UI item, replacing the current transit leg with the one or more alternative transit legs of the alternative route. 14. The method of claim 8 , further comprising: detecting a current location of the device; determining that the first navigation instruction is currently being displayed in the first display area and the first map region presenta
Multimodal routing · CPC title
Display of a road map (G01C21/3614 takes precedence; guidance using 3D or perspective road maps G01C21/3635) · CPC title
Personalized, e.g. from learned user behaviour or user-defined profiles · CPC title
Scrolling or panning · CPC title
indicating the position of vehicles, e.g. scheduled vehicles; {Managing passenger vehicles circulating according to a fixed timetable, e.g. buses, trains, trams}(transmission of navigation instructions to vehicles G08G1/0968) ·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.